Bone-in chicken breasts on the charcoal Weber, potato salad, green salad.


I only do split breasts over charcoal, as the flare-ups are too difficult to control over gas. When they first go on, I close the top vent and let them smoke, but no flare-ups. After 10 minutes and the fat has rendered, I can open the vent. So tasty and moist.
